What You'll Be Doing
You will undertake placements in business functions such as Supply Chain, Human Resources and Project Control, supporting the efficient running of departments throughout the business. The placements are approximately 6 months long and you will complete 4 in total. The Business Support Apprenticeship is typically 24 months (2 years) and aims to provide a highly transferable set of knowledge, skills and behaviours, which can be gained working within the organisation and its processes.
Qualification You'll Obtain By The End Of The Apprenticeship
- Level 5 Operations Manager Apprenticeship
- Level 5 Diploma in Leadership and Management
Benefits
As well as a competitive pension scheme, BAE Systems also offers employee share plans, an extensive range of flexible discounted health, wellbeing & lifestyle benefits, including a green car scheme, private health plans and shopping discounts β you may also be eligible for an annual incentive.
Qualification Requirements
- 5 GCSEs (or equivalent) at grade 9-4 / A*-C which must include Maths & English
- 96 UCAS points (or equivalent) (excluding UCAS points gained at AS level) which must include Maths or a Finance/Numerical related qualification at Level 3
